Job Description

Cafe ManagerRole SummaryThe Cafe Manager is a full-time role responsible for running day-to-day cafe operations, leading a high-performing team, and delivering consistent guest experience while managing inventory, cash controls, and food-safety compliance.

We offer competitive wages and benefits for this position.

Key Responsibilities Manage daily operations (opening/closing, shift execution, service standards, and issue escalation). Hire, train, schedule, coach, and evaluate team members; address performance and resolve conflicts. Deliver excellent guest service by responding to feedback, resolving complaints, and maintaining a welcoming environment. Manage inventory and ordering; maintain par levels; reduce waste and stockouts. Handle cash controls and POS procedures (deposits, till counts, refunds, and daily sales reporting). Monitor labor and operating expenses; support budgeting and basic P&L awareness to improve profitability. Ensure cleanliness, equipment readiness, and compliance with food safety, health, and workplace-safety standards. Partner with suppliers and support menu updates, promotions, and customer-retention initiatives as needed.

Qualifications 3+ years of experience in cafe, restaurant, or hospitality leadership (or equivalent operational leadership). Strong people-leadership, organization, and time-management skills; able to coach teams in a fast-paced environment. Food Handler certification and Responsible Beverage Service (RBS) training required within the first 60 days of hire. Working knowledge of food safety and local health standards; commitment to clean, safe operations. Comfortable with POS systems, cash handling, and basic sales/expense tracking. High school diploma or GED required; additional education in business or hospitality preferred.

Work Schedule & Environment Fast-paced, guest-facing environment; requires standing/walking for most of the shift and occasional lifting of supplies. May include early mornings, evenings, weekends, and holidays based on business needs; reports to the owner or General Manager.
